S & I Business Inc

2691 E 14TH St BrooklynNY11235
Map

Open Map

Description

S&i Business Inc is located at 2691 E 14th St in Brooklyn and has been in the business of Grocery Stores since 2008.
by dandb on May 11, 2016 from dandb